What Condo Dues Actually Cover in Davao, and Why Every Published Band Is Invented
The Condominium Act sets no dues rate at all — its default is equal shares per unit, not per square metre. So every ₱-per-sqm band you see, ours included, is an estimate. And no, dues are not subject to 12% VAT.
Does Your Davao Lease Have to Be Notarised?
No — and the Supreme Court said so in one sentence. Notarisation is not a validity requirement. What it actually buys is easier proof in court and the entry ticket to registration, and registration is the thing that binds a new owner.
Your Landlord Sold the House. What Happens to Your Lease?
It is three cases, not two. A recorded lease binds the buyer; an unrecorded one the buyer may end, with exceptions; and if your Davao unit is covered by rent control, the sale cannot evict you at all — registered or not.
